A spoof report in The Onion has been published as a genuine news story by Iranian news agency Fars.

The "news" stated that a recent poll found 77 per cent rural Americans would rather vote for Iranian President Mahmoud Ahmadinejad than for current US President Barack Obama.

Without crediting the satircial online magaizne, Fars quoted a fictitious resident of West Virginia as saying that Ahmadinejad, "... takes national defense seriously, and he'd never let some gay protesters tell him how to run his country like Obama does."

Perhaps most amusingly the report cited another made up Gallup poll claiming that 60 per cent of rural white Americans appreciate the fact that, unlike Obama, the Iranian President does not try to hides the fact he's a Muslim, a reference to the fact that many genuine polls show a high number of Americans still erroneously believe Obama to be a Muslim.

Since the error came to light the article on Fars has been removed from its website, although it is of course still available on The Onion.
